Output 8d3c8a961082f9ec9aa8ca6212cd515313703c93b6d83df16f57f3867db4ff55:1

value
3760607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 690655295939a19544586454139f97f5c259554e OP_EQUAL
address
3BGLTgoRQor3TaR1eWoK8XWXQUvb37cU3F
transaction
8d3c8a961082f9ec9aa8ca6212cd515313703c93b6d83df16f57f3867db4ff55
confirmations
283692
spent
true